New Toyota Vios Arrives In Malaysia With RM90,000 Price

More features for this 2023 Toyota Vios.

This here is the latest version of Toyota’s best selling ASEAN model which has never disappointed owners over the decades. Now in its fourth generation, UMW Toyota is changing its profile from a ‘sedan’ to a ‘fastback’!

Meanwhile, the rivals for this segment has had strong sales with their latest models. We are talking about the Honda City and the Nissan Almera which have already been on sale for 2 years.

With the all new 2023 model Toyota Vios, UMW Toyota is offering the tried and tested 1.5L engine which delivers 105hp (previous Vios output was at 107hp) and 140Nm of torque.

The possibility of the newer 1.2L Toyota engine arriving is still in question even though its being offered in Thailand. The segment buyers will probably ask why and end of happily taking home the reliable and simple 1.5L variant.

This new Vios is built on the Daihatsu New Global Architecture (DNGA), which also underpins the best selling compact MPV, the Toyota Veloz. Compared to the outgoing third generation Vios, this new Vios is 5mm longer with a 70mm longer wheelbase, 10mm wider and 5mm taller than before.

Meanwhile, the gearbox appears to be a new Super CVT-i unit with sequential shift. The powertrain still has the same Eco/Normal/Sport drive mode select and all-around disc brake setup.

In terms of cabin features and equipment, this all new Vios is right up against the segment rivals. The infotainment screen is 9 inches across and supports Apple CarPlay and Android Auto.

There is a 7″ digital meter, automatic air conditioner controls with a new ‘upmarket’ knob. The air conditioner system has been fitted with a PM2.5 filter and it can detect the presence of PM2.5 particles in the cabin.

There are also rear A/C vents for the first time on the Vios. An electric parking brake and auto-brake Hold make their debut on the Vios as well.

Interestingly, some of the nice touches are the 4 USB sockets around the cabin, the 12V device sockets in front, the push start button for the engine, and the soft-touch leather steering wheel with grey stitching.

Toyota Safety Sense returns on this new Vios with the following features:

  • Automatic High Beams
  • Lane Departure Alert
  • Pre-Collision System
  • Pedal Misoperation Control
  • Front Departure Alert
  • All-Speed Adaptive Cruise Control

Other familiar safety features include:

  • ABS (Anti-lock Brake System)
  • VSC (Vehicle-Stability Control)
  • EBD (Electronic Brake-force Distribution)
  • BA (Brake Assist)
  • Panoramic View Monitor
  • Blind Spot Monitor
  • Rear Cross Traffic Alert
  • 2 position distance warning at front and 4 positions at the rear
  • Hill-start Assist Control
  • Seatbelt warning for passenger rear seats
  • Follow-Me-Home
  • Remote key with Immobilizer and TDS
  • Speed Auto Lock
  • Front DVR
  • 6 SRS airbags
  • Emergency tyre repair kit
